#321a52 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#321a52 is composed of 19.6% red, 10.2%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39% cyan, 68.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 265.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.9% and a lightness of 21.2%. #321a52 color hex could be obtained by blending #6434a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#321a52
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050208 is the darkest color, while #faf8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#321a52
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#363339 is the less saturated color, while #2e016b is the most saturated one.
